Adding lube into your vibe time can heighten your sensation, making it even more pleasurable. First, many, but not all, CBD lubes are oil-based. This is because CBD is a fat-soluble cannabinoid, meaning it dissolves in substances like oil (such as coconut or hemp oil). Oil breaks down condoms and sex toy material, so don't use these lubes — CBD or not — with those items. To be clear, there's much more research to be done on the medical benefits of CBD and cannabis in general, especially as it relates to sexual health. OB/GYN Dr. Melanie Bone, the "medical marijuana women's doctor," said she hasn't seen studies that prove CBD is the "secret sauce" to these lubricants, but said that CBD does have a calming factor. The reports that do exist are pretty encouraging. Researchers from the University of Massachusetts Medical School concluded in 2016 that CBD may help with inflammation, for example. A 2019 study out of the University of Louisiana stated that CBD could improve chronic pain and sleep in opioid users, and decrease their reliance on opioids as well. Even if you use a lube rather than smoke or ingest CBD, the cannabinoid can still reach your brain. Here's how: When you use CBD lube, the molecules are absorbed by your body and enter the bloodstream, where it circulates through your body.
